Chapter 379 - The Price of Power

The importance of purchasing spiritual weapons was self-evident for mercenaries like Wei Qingzhu and Zhou Hu.

But so was the issue of price.

"These spirit tools sold by the boss are really expensive..." Wei Qingzhu muttered with a sigh as he stared at the floating light screen.

Of course, "expensive" was a relative term.

In truth, they were just poor.

In the end, none of them bought anything.

After lying around for an entire day, Luo Chuan finally grew bored. Stretching lazily, he rose from his seat and returned to the counter inside Origin Mall.

Not long after, Wei Qingzhu and the others exited the weapon sales interface, their expressions noticeably odd.

It wasn't the kind of joy one might expect after acquiring a powerful new weapon—instead, their faces carried faint disappointment.

Luo Chuan noticed it right away.

Didn't they buy anything? he thought, puzzled. Why the long faces?

As a boss who prided himself on being customer-focused, Luo Chuan naturally couldn't let this go.

"Ah, boss." Wei Qingzhu and the others greeted him with slightly forced smiles as they noticed his presence behind the counter.

"Didn't find anything you liked?" Luo Chuan asked casually, resting an elbow on the wooden surface.

"That's not it," Wei Qingzhu replied, shaking his head with a wry smile.

Luo Chuan raised an eyebrow. "Then what's the issue?"

Zhou Hu cleared his throat awkwardly, and the rest of the group wore similarly sheepish expressions.

Embarrassment hung in the air like a heavy fog.

Zhou Hu exhaled deeply. It was time to be honest.

"Boss... the spiritual tools in your shop are indeed amazing, but the prices are... well, they're just too steep for us. We can't afford them."

After he finished, Zhou Hu braced himself for Luo Chuan's response.

But instead of reacting with surprise or frustration, Luo Chuan seemed contemplative, as though a long-forgotten thought had just resurfaced.

Ah, right... Not every customer at Origin Mall was a wealthy big shot. He had completely forgotten.

This was a problem someone else had already solved long ago.

Bu Lige, the early adopter of new things, had been the first to deal with this very situation.

Maybe it's time to bring that idea back.

Luo Chuan looked at the group, now curious and hopeful. With a serious expression, he posed a single question:

"Have you ever heard of installments?"

The group blinked in unison.

Installments?

The word sounded alien—like some kind of secret technique or obscure cultivation art.

Of course, they hadn't heard of it. How could they? It was clearly one of the boss's inventions.

Noticing their confusion, Luo Chuan calmly brought up a new display on the light curtain, just like he had done earlier in the morning.

He patiently walked them through the concept of paying in parts over time.

As realization dawned, their expressions changed as if a light had been lit within them. Eyes widened. Jaws dropped.

"Boss, how did you even come up with this?" Wei Qingzhu asked, practically in awe.

The others chimed in with similar sentiments.

"As expected of the boss. Your thinking is on a completely different level!"

"This is brilliant and actually useful!"

Song Qiuying's face was full of admiration. "The boss never ceases to amaze."

Their words of praise came one after another.

Luo Chuan maintained a calm demeanor, but internally, he was quite pleased.

So this is why emperors liked flattery so much... he mused. It's not that I enjoy it... just that it makes sense.

Though the comparison wasn't entirely appropriate, the sentiment still held.

After basking in the moment, Luo Chuan's expression turned serious once more.

"Are you all certain about signing the installment contract?" he asked, his tone solemn. "Be warned, the consequences of breaching it... are not light."

The shift in his demeanor stunned the group. A faint pressure filled the air.

In that moment, Luo Chuan shed his usual laziness and fully embodied the dignity of a shopkeeper—not just any shopkeeper, but the shopkeeper of Origin Mall.

Of course, the system had already assessed their qualifications and ensured they had the means to fulfill the contract.

Luo Chuan was merely giving them a final chance to reconsider.

To confirm whether they truly wished to make the commitment.
